Arquivo em lote não é possível acessar os arquivos de programa X86

0

Eu preciso executar um ROBOCOPY simples em um arquivo de backup com localização em: C: \ Program Files (x86). Eu recebo um erro quando tento testar recebo um erro dizendo que ele não gosta do x86. Eu também tentei% programfiles% e isso não resolveu também.

Agradeço qualquer ajuda!

    
por user595035 17.05.2016 / 18:57

2 respostas

0

Existem duas maneiras de fazer isso.

  1. Use aspas duplas conforme indicado por @DavidPostill
  2. Use o nome 8.3 correspondente "PROGRA ~ 2".

Para determinar o nome 8.3 da pasta:

  • Abra um prompt de comando
  • Digite "dir / x" para listar os arquivos e a pasta e suas respectivas notas 8.3
por 17.05.2016 / 22:57
0

O uso de aspas simples ou duplas referenciadas por @GeekyDaddy & mencionado inicialmente por @DavidPostill - é o que é necessário.

O equivalente a 8.3 é digno de louvor.

Outra dica para obter caminhos exatos / literais no prompt de comando (CMD) é começar com uma string entre aspas ( "C:\P" ), como:

"C:\P"

aba + aba + ... # & assim por diante para cada sugestão

Isso daria a você uma sugestão que deve ser preenchida automaticamente para o primeiro / todos os jogos, dependendo do número de caracteres que você digitou. Uma versão tardia da conclusão do bash em mais de 20 anos: -)

    
por 18.05.2016 / 00:09